HRSEN00881 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: HRSEN00 - Calculation of Time Specifications

  • Message number: 881

  • Message text: &1 data records have been inserted in table &2

HRSEN00881 - Details

  • The SAP error message HRSEN00881 typically indicates that a certain number of data records have been inserted into a specific table, which may not be the expected behavior. This message is often related to data processing or data migration activities within the SAP system, particularly in the context of HR (Human Resources) or other related modules.
    
    Cause: Data Migration: This error can occur during data migration processes where records are being inserted into a table, and the system is notifying you of the number of records inserted. Batch Processing: If you are running a batch job that processes data records, this message may indicate that the job has successfully inserted records into the specified table. Data Integrity Issues: There may be issues with data integrity or validation that lead to unexpected records being inserted.
    Configuration Issues: Incorrect configuration settings in the system may lead to unintended data insertions.
